Four of us had afternoon tea and it was lovely. Plenty of sandwiches, a small meat pie each and a side salad to share. Followed by scones with butter and jam and a selection of cream cakes. Everything served on proper china and tea in china teacups. Good value for money. We will definitely do it again and would highly recommend.
